Transaction c4b2b95a42a8594e31b94d7280c5690e718a0bfdeb7c8ad812f6a7cd6a35f087

2 Input
1 Outputs
  • c4b2b95a42a8594e31b94d7280c5690e718a0bfdeb7c8ad812f6a7cd6a35f087:0
  • value  17646098
    address  38dDf4fGDjFjZwU8teWJgPswz5w4fgKnkV